The Wokha Town Council (WTC) formally inaugurated its Daily Open Market for vendors during a ceremony held on 6th August 2025, at the newly constructed marketing shed in Wokha.
The market was officially inaugurated by Member of Legislative Assembly, Y. Mhonbemo Humtsoe, who in his address urged councillors to foster mutual coordination and understanding in order to accelerate grassroots development across Wokha town. He emphasized the need for collaborative leadership to enhance infrastructure and create inclusive opportunities for local vendors.
EO, WTC and Additional Deputy Commissioner, Wokha, Renbomo Ezung, delivered a short speech expressing appreciation to the WTC Councillors for initiating and completing the construction of the marketing shed. He also appealed to citizens to maintain cleanliness in the area and utilize the facility efficiently for daily trade and public benefit.
The program featured a brief report presented by K. Lidemo Murry. The welcome address and vote of thanks were delivered by Deputy Chairperson of WTC, Nzano P. Kikon, and Councillor K. Thungchibemo Murry respectively.
The inauguration marks a significant step towards improving structured market access for daily vendors and reinforcing the district's commitment to inclusive urban development.
